目的:探讨内源性硫化氢(H2S)及其合成酶胱硫醚-β-合成酶(CBS)、胱硫醚-γ-裂解酶(CSE)和3-巯基丙酮酸硫转移酶(MPST)在正常膀胱组织以及膀胱癌中的表达。方法选取因膀胱癌而行膀胱肿瘤电切术或膀胱癌根治术的肿瘤组织标本76例,同时收集15例正常膀胱组织作对照组。通过免疫组化和Western blot研究CBS、CSE和MPST在正常膀胱组织以及不同病理分期/分级膀胱癌组织中的表达情况;通过敏感硫电极法检测H2S在正常膀胱组织和膀胱癌中的含量。分别比较H2S及其合成酶在各组之间的差异,初步探讨H2S及其合成酶与膀胱癌恶性进展之间的关系。结果免疫组化结果显示CBS(79.1%)、CSE(81.3%)和MPST(84.6%)在膀胱癌黏膜和肌层组织中均有表达。CBS(P=0.021和P<0.001)和MPST(P=0.015和P=0.045)的表达在膀胱癌不同分期和分级之间有统计学差异。在所有检测的标本中,肌层浸润性膀胱癌中的H2S含量最高[(52.6±2.91)nmol·mg-1·min-1],各组之间有统计学差异。结论内源性H2S及其合成酶CBS、CSE和MPST在膀胱癌组织中的表达明显高于正常膀胱组织,且其表达在膀胱癌不同分期和分级之间有统计学差异。

Objective To evaluate endogenous hydrogen sulfide (H2S) production and its synthases cystathionineβ-synthase (CBS), cystathionineγ-lyase (CSE) and 3-mercaptopyruvate sulfurtransferase (MPST) expression levels in urothelial cell carcinoma of bladder (UCB) tissue. Methods 76 samples of UCB tissues and 15 samples of normal tissues were obtained from patients who had undergone either transurethral resection or radical cystectomy for bladder cancer. The expression levels/activities of CBS, CSE, and MPST of specimens were analyzed by image semi-quantity assay, Western blot and a sulfur-sensitive electrode. The relativity of the expression of H2S and its synthases in bladder tissues and its correlation with the UCB were further studied. Results Immunoreactivity for CBS, CSE, and MPST was detected in malignant uroepithelium and muscular layer of all tissues examined. The expression levels of CBS and MPST were associated with UCB stage/grade. MIBC samples showed highest production of H2S among all tested samples. Conclusion UCB tissue had increased protein levels and catalytic activities of CBS, CSE, and MPST compared to benign tissue which associated with stage/grade.
